## Bug 3: Missing separator in page title (layout.html)
**File:** `controller/internal/web/templates/layout.html`
**Problem:** The `<title>` tag concatenates `.Title` and "Felhom.eu" with no separator, rendering as e.g. `"VezérlőpultFelhom.eu"` instead of `"Vezérlőpult — Felhom.eu"`.
**Current code:**
```html
<title>{{.Title}}Felhom.eu</title>
```
**Fix:**
```html
<title>{{.Title}} — Felhom.eu</title>
```
Uses em dash (U+2014) with spaces on both sides. This is a single-character change in the template.
**Edge case:** If `.Title` is empty, the title becomes ` — Felhom.eu` (leading space + dash). Check if any handler sets an empty `.Title`. If so, consider using a conditional:
```html
<title>{{if .Title}}{{.Title}} — {{end}}Felhom.eu</title>
```
Check all handlers that call `render()` or `renderTemplate()` — if every handler always sets a non-empty `.Title`, the simple fix (without conditional) is fine.

## Bug 4: `nextPruneLabel` edge case on Sunday before 4am (funcmap.go)
**File:** `controller/internal/web/funcmap.go`
**Problem:** The `nextPruneLabel` function calculates when the next weekly prune (Sunday 4:00) will occur. On Sunday before 4am, `daysUntilSunday` computes to 0, but the function returns the date in `"2006-01-02"` format instead of `"ma"` (Hungarian for "today"). Every other "today" scenario in the codebase uses the `"ma"` label.
**Current code:**
